  • What is Kawaihae Marketplace?

    Kawaihae Marketplace is more than just a collection of vendors; it's a celebration of Hawaiian culture and tradition. Located in the historic town of Kawaihae, this marketplace is a hub for artisans, farmers, and entrepreneurs who bring the best of Hawaii to life. From fresh seafood to handcrafted jewelry, the marketplace offers a wide range of products that reflect the rich heritage of the islands.

    One of the things that sets Kawaihae Marketplace apart is its commitment to sustainability and supporting local businesses. Every vendor at the marketplace has a story to tell, and many of them use traditional methods to create their products. This not only preserves the cultural heritage of Hawaii but also ensures that visitors get authentic, high-quality items that they won’t find anywhere else.

    Fresh Seafood and Produce

    One of the highlights of Kawaihae Marketplace is the fresh seafood and produce. You can find everything from mahi-mahi to mangoes, all sourced locally. The vendors take pride in offering the freshest ingredients, ensuring that you get the best taste of Hawaii.

    Handmade Jewelry and Crafts

    For those who love unique accessories, Kawaihae is a paradise. Many of the artisans at the marketplace create stunning pieces of jewelry using materials like lava rock, shells, and pearls. Each piece tells a story and is a perfect keepsake to remind you of your Hawaiian adventure.

    How to Get the Most Out of Your Visit

    Visiting Kawaihae Marketplace is all about maximizing your experience. Here are a few tips to help you get the most out of your trip:

    • Visit Early: The marketplace opens early, so try to get there as soon as possible to avoid the crowds and have more time to explore.
    • Talk to the Vendors: Don’t be shy! The vendors love to share their stories and knowledge. Engaging with them will give you a deeper appreciation for the products they offer.
    • Bring Cash: While some vendors may accept cards, it's always a good idea to bring cash, especially if you're planning to buy from multiple stalls.
